I ran into a program-breaking bug. I'm suprised no one else reported about this. In the main text frame I applied proper styling: line spacing, paragraph spacing etc. The overflowing text, in a linked text box made using the proper link tool, the paragraph spacing is way larger. Alright, might be a styling inherited from the word document, no biggie, but: it doesn't respond to any paragraph spacing changes. Line spacing also does not respond. This all works fine in the first text box, but all text in linked text boxes/overflowing text does not respond to spacing settings. I have tried pasting text without styling, resetting Text Styles, but it all doesn't change the problem I am describing. This is absolutely program-breaking as I can't properly format documents with long texts now. I attached pictures to show the difference in paragraph spacing between the original and the linked text box. All text has the same styling applied to it (Body) with identical line- and paragraph spacing settings. There's literally no difference between the text- and paragraph style settings whatsoever. Note that in the linked text box (with the red annotation) the paragraph brake is not a manual line break, this really is a paragraph break with no extra special characters inserted whatsoever.

Select linked text frames with image wrap cosmetic
thetasig posted a topic in V1 Bugs found on macOS
Using AFPUB 1.8.3, OS X 10.15.3. Cosmetic? Please see screenshot. The 4 text frames are linked for text flow. The images within all have wrap settings of "jump" with 3mm spacing. If you select all of the text in frame 1 with CTRL-A, the selected text is ghosted in the wrong places. You can see, for example, the bottom 2 text frames have "shadow" highlights that precisely match the actual text in shape, but are somehow shifted down below the actual text. This seems to be related to the size (spacing) of wrapped images and perhaps the flow link to a new spread/page as I have just started using the "wrap" feature and have never seen the problem before. It's a cosmetic thing, I suspect, but the highlighted "shadow" boxes should be exactly overlaying the actual text. -
